How To Know If Your Cut Is Infected?

Increasing redness around the cut

Warmth or heat at the wound site

Swelling that is getting worse

Pain that is worsening instead of improving

Pus or cloudy yellow, green, or foul-smelling drainage

Skin around the cut becoming hard or tender

Red streaks spreading away from the cut

Fever or chills

The cut reopening or not healing

Enlarged lymph nodes near the wound

The area becoming more sensitive to touch

Black, gray, or dead-looking tissue

Feeling generally unwell

Seek medical care if the infection is spreading, severe, or not improving
